🧠 Understanding Hemiplegia: The Silent Battle Begins

Imagine waking up one day to find that half of your body isn’t cooperating with your brain anymore. That’s what hemiplegia feels like for many stroke survivors. But don’t panic! Early intervention is key. Studies show that within the first three months after a stroke, the brain has heightened neuroplasticity – meaning it’s more adaptable and ready to relearn movements. So, buckle up because this journey is all about rewiring the brain 🧠⚡️. It’s not just about fixing muscles; it’s about teaching the brain new tricks! 💡


💪 Physical Therapy: Your New Best Friend

Physical therapy (PT) is the superhero cape every hemiplegia patient needs. PT focuses on regaining strength, balance, and coordination through tailored exercises. Think of it as turning your body into a well-oiled machine again 🚗🔧. Start small – even basic motions like lifting your arm or wiggling your toes count as victories! And hey, who says rehab can’t be fun? Some therapists use video games 🎮 or virtual reality to make sessions engaging. Remember, consistency is king – even 15 minutes a day can lead to noticeable improvements over time. Keep pushing forward, champ! 🏆


🌟 Mental Resilience: The Hidden Muscle You Need to Train

Hemiplegia recovery isn’t just physical—it’s emotional too. Staying positive might sound cheesy, but trust us, it works wonders. Surround yourself with supportive friends and family 🤗, join support groups, or consider speaking with a counselor. Journaling your progress or setting daily goals can also help you stay motivated. Celebrate every tiny win—because they add up to big changes over time. Plus, laughter truly is the best medicine 😂. Watch a funny movie, crack jokes with your therapist, or simply smile at yourself in the mirror. Positivity fuels progress! ✨
